Weight loss from obesity drugs may not lead to broader health benefits - Health Care Today

While obesity drugs can lead to substantial weight loss, the average weight reduction after 1 year can vary widely between drugs. Additionally, medications linked to larger reductions in body weight were also associated with more side effects, including gastrointestinal symptoms, fatigue, treatment discontinuation, and loss of lean muscle mass.
